Fast, Reliable Solar Battery Storage & Backup Across Cathedral City
Solar battery storage in Cathedral City typically costs $9,500-$18,500 before incentives, depending on whether you’re adding a single Tesla Powerwall 3, a FranklinWH aPower pair, or retrofitting an existing system with Enphase IQ batteries. Most Cathedral City homes we quote fall in the $12,000-$15,000 range for a whole-home-capable setup. If your goal is keeping the air conditioning running during an SCE outage or ducking the worst of the 4-9 p.m. peak rate window, a battery makes sense here in ways it doesn’t in coastal California. Our Solar Battery Storage & Backup Services in Cathedral City
Tesla Powerwall Installation
A single Powerwall 3 installed in Cathedral City runs roughly $11,000-$14,000 before any incentives, with a Gateway and full backup configuration. We mount them on interior garage walls or shaded exterior walls, keeping the unit out of direct afternoon sun wherever possible. The Powerwall 3’s integrated inverter runs cooler than older generations, which matters when your garage hits 120°F in July. Cathedral City’s wind also matters: we use larger lag anchors and torque them to manufacturer spec on every stucco or wood-framed wall, because sustained pass winds will find loose hardware.

Enphase IQ Battery Installation
Enphase IQ Battery 5P installations in Cathedral City typically run $9,500-$12,000 for the first unit and roughly $7,000-$8,500 for each additional module. If your home already has Enphase IQ8 microinverters on the roof, the battery integration stays in the same ecosystem, which simplifies monitoring and avoids mixing proprietary communication protocols. We also see a lot of Cathedral City homes with older Enphase IQ7 inverters that can still pair with IQ batteries without a full roof-side swap. The heat is the wildcard: microinverters mounted under 150°F roof-deck conditions start throttling the same way string inverters do, so we size battery capacity around real-world summer output, not nameplate ratings.

Whole-Home Backup Power
Whole-home backup for a Cathedral City home with a 4-ton air conditioner typically needs two Powerwall 3s or an equivalent FranklinWH aPower pair. That puts the project in the $20,000-$28,000 range depending on panel work and interconnection. Cathedral City’s housing stock makes this more complicated than it sounds. Many 1980s tract homes off Date Palm and Landau still have 100-amp or 125-amp main panels, and a full battery backup feed requires a 200-amp-rated busbar. We’ll tell you upfront if you’re looking at a panel upgrade before the battery, and we won’t hide it in the fine print.

Battery Retrofit for Existing Solar
If your Cathedral City home already has solar but no battery, a retrofit is the most common job we quote. Expect $10,000-$15,000 for a single-battery retrofit with new metering and monitoring. Your existing inverter matters here. Homes with older string inverters that were under-built for Cathedral City’s summer heat often need a hybrid inverter added, while homes with modern microinverters can usually pair directly with an AC-coupled battery. We’ll look at your actual production data, not a sales sheet, and tell you what you’d actually save under SCE’s current time-of-use rate structure. NEM 3.0 changed the math for everyone, but Cathedral City’s high summer peak rates make battery storage more valuable here than almost anywhere else in the state.

Common Solar Battery Storage & Backup Problems We See in Cathedral City Homes
- Wind-loosened wall mounts: Cathedral City’s position downwind of the San Gorgonio Pass means sustained winds vibrate wall-mounted batteries and conduit runs. We regularly find mounting lag bolts backing out of stucco or wood framing on installations done by crews unfamiliar with the pass winds, causing intermittent disconnects and ground-fault errors.
- Undersized main panels from 1980s-era construction: Many tract homes built between 1980 and 1995 have 100-amp or 125-amp panels. A full battery backup feed requires a 200-amp busbar, so homeowners either settle for partial-home backup or pay for a panel upgrade before the battery can be interconnected and passed by Cathedral City inspectors.
- Inverter thermal shutdown during peak-rate hours: Ambient temps hit 115-120°F here routinely in summer, and inverter throttling or shutdown during the 4-9 p.m. SCE peak window leaves the battery without a reliable charge source exactly when you need it most. We have seen systems that worked fine on a coastal California projection simply give up at 3 p.m. on a Cathedral City afternoon.
- Tile roof complications on legacy construction: Cathedral City’s older homes often have lightweight concrete tile roofs that crack during thermal cycling. Before we can mount new rail anchors for battery-related roof work or additional panels, cracked tiles need to be re-flashed or replaced. We include that in the quote so you’re not surprised by a change order.
Pricing for Solar Battery Storage & Backup in Cathedral City, CA
Here’s what Cathedral City homeowners should expect to pay. A single Tesla Powerwall 3 installation runs $11,000-$14,000. An Enphase IQ Battery 5P starts around $9,500 for the first unit, with each additional unit around $7,000-$8,500. A full whole-home backup configuration with two batteries and necessary panel work lands between $20,000 and $28,000. Battery retrofit projects for homes that already have solar range from $10,000 to $15,000. The 30% federal Investment Tax Credit applies to battery storage when paired with solar or retrofitted onto an existing system, and Cathedral City homeowners on SCE’s TOU-D-PRIME rate can often offset $800-$1,200 per year in peak charges with a properly sized battery. FAQs - Solar Battery Storage & Backup in Cathedral City
For most Cathedral City homes on SCE’s TOU-D-PRIME rate, a battery pays for itself in 7 to 11 years when you factor in the 30% federal tax credit, avoided peak charges, and NEM 3.0 export credit rates. If your home uses a lot of air conditioning during the 4-9 p.m. window, the payback skews shorter, often 6 to 8 years. If your goal is backup during outages rather than bill savings, the payback is longer because you’re buying resilience, not just arbitrage. Cathedral City summer roof-deck temperatures routinely exceed 150°F, and panels run 20-25% below their nameplate rating during the hottest afternoons when ambient temps pass 115°F. That means the power you’re generating at 2 p.m. is lower than the sticker on the panel suggests, so a battery sized based on nameplate output will underperform during exactly the hours you need it most. We size battery capacity using real-world summer production numbers for Cathedral City’s climate, not generic coastal California assumptions. A properly sized system accounts for the heat and still delivers usable backup when your AC is running full blast.
Cathedral City plan check and field inspectors pay close attention to racking anchor depth, torque documentation, and equipment clearances because the city sits in a wind zone that neighbors like Palm Springs and Rancho Mirage don’t experience at the same intensity. They want to see engineering letters for wall-mounted battery enclosures, torque values on every lag anchor, and proper standoff distances from gas meters and vents. We have been through enough Cathedral City inspections to know what gets flagged, and we document everything before the inspector arrives. The permit process takes two to four weeks here for a typical battery interconnection.
